** The University of Maine System is seeking part-time, temporary faculty members for the Psychology Department to teach various psychology courses during the fall 2025 and/or spring 2026 semesters. Candidates must possess a Master's degree in Psychology or a closely related field, with preference given to those with teaching experience and a PhD. **

Job Summary

  • In the Psychology Department, one or more courses may be offered to part-time, temporary faculty members during fall 2025 and/or spring 2026.
  • Essential duties and responsibilities include, but are not limited to: syllabus development aligned with departmental expectations, lesson planning, assignment design, grading, office hours, correspondence with students, use of an online learning management system and/or other instructional software, course coordination meetings with other faculty members, and required orientation and training.
  • The University of Maine offers a wide range of benefits for employees including, but not limited to, tuition benefits (employee and dependent), comprehensive insurance coverage including medical, dental, vision, life insurance, and short and long term disability as well as retirement plan options.
